Twenty-one year old Hollie Anders decides to leave home in search of a place to lay her roots. After traveling for nearly two weeks, she finds a quaint little town that peaks her interest. She quickly makes friends and gets a job as a waitress. As she gets to know the residents of the tiny town and finds love, she wonders if she's found her place in life.
